Astrud Gilberto (b. 1940) is a Brazilian-born singer best known for her jazz style samba and bossa nova music. Gilberto was born Astrud Winert in the state of Bahia in the north-east of Brazil, on 29th March 1940. Her mother was Brazilian her father German. She grew up in Rio de Janeiro, and moved to the USA in the early 1960s, where she still lives. In her mid-teens, she became part of (her own words) a "musical clan" when she met João Gilberto, whom she described as the clan's musical "guru".
